Description
The Kalamazoo Community Foundation mobilizes people, resources, and expertise to advance racial, social, and economic justice in Kalamazoo County. Donors have established unrestricted funds which enable the foundation to respond quickly to emergencies and facilitate innovative solutions to community challenges. The foundation also participates in the national and community-based effort of truth, racial healing & transformation (trht) aimed at achieving racial healing and addressing present-day inequities.

Program areas at Kalamazoo Community Foundation

Unrestricted funds: donors have established unrestricted funds which allow the Community Foundation to respond to the most challenging needs in the Community, respond quickly to emergencies, and facilitate innovative responses to Community challenges to meet the vision of Kalamazoo county as the most equitable place to live.
The truth, racial healing & transformation (trht) is a national and Community based effort to engage communities, organizations and individuals from multiple sectors in racial healing and addressing present-day inequities.
Scholarship funds provided fellowships and scholarships to 351 students.
Grants from funds with restricted purposes including designated, donor advised and field of interest.
